Job description

Job Title: Integration and TDD Tester
Type: Permanent Full Time or 6 month contract (Permanent, full time is preferred)
Location: Oakville, ON
Starts: Jan 2012

The Integration and TDD Tester will be responsible for Functional and Unit functions. The Tester will partner with developers on a 1:5 ratio. Skills required consist of: C# Sharp, Java, .net, JDE, Unit test tools, JUnit, NUnit and any experience with continuous integration, automated test suites would be ideal.

The focus of these test developers is to participate in Pair Programming with the developers to alleviate the need for the developers to conduct all their own unit tests. They will be required to set up the test frameworks, write test cases/as well as work with the developers to write test cases. Technical tester will not just understand the business requirements and test against the requirements, but will also test for the technical aspects of the project in terms of creating tests for database interactions, for hardware optimization and the interaction with all devices, interaction with the workflow in terms of covering all states and transitions and performing stress/load testing and stabilizing benchmarks.
